Study of Safety and Efficacy of Renagel® Compared With Calcium Acetate in Patients With Peritoneal Dialysis
Peritoneal DialysisUnlock trial analytics

Study Endpoints

Primary Endpoints

Compare the effects of sevelamer dosed three times per day (TID) and calcium acetate dosed TID on serum phosphorus.
12 weeks
Treatment compared on basis of serum phosphorus at end of each treatment and calcium corrected for albumin,calcium-phosphorus product,albumin,iPTH,total,LDL,HDL,non-HDL cholesterol,triglycerides. Safety evaluated on AEs;change in lab values.

Secondary Endpoints

Serum calcium- phosphorus (CaxPO4) product
12 weeks
Serum lipids - total and LDL cholesterol, non- HDL cholesterol, HDL, triglycerides
12 weeks
Plasma biomarkers: random blood glucose, glycosylated haemoglobin, bone specific alkaline phosphatase, uric acid and c-reactive protein
12 weeks

What clinical trials is Sevelamer in?

Sevelamer has completed two clinical trials. NCT00196755 was a Phase 3 study comparing Sevelamer with calcium acetate in peritoneal dialysis patients with Chronic Kidney Disease, enrolling 138 participants. NCT00324376 was a Phase 2 study comparing once-daily versus three-times-daily Sevelamer dosing in Chronic Kidney Disease, enrolling 24 participants.
